Start with soil. Much of Charlotte remains on heavy red clay that condenses easily. If you've ever before tried to grow a Japanese maple without changing the dirt, you've most likely watched it struggle. An experienced landscape contractor understands exactly how to loosen and amend clay with compost, when to increase beds, and just how to stay clear of developing a bath tub effect around plant origins. On numerous jobs, we have actually utilized a two-layer approach: loosen up the leading 8 to 10 inches, after that incorporate 2 to 3 inches of garden compost and great want bark, followed by a great compost that will not mat. The result is less drainage problems and better rooting.
Drainage is the second pillar. Charlotte's summertime storms can discard an inch of rain in under an hour. A landscaping company that knows the city's inclines and common great deal grading will certainly propose subtle grading, French drains where called for, and capture containers at downspout electrical outlets. Excellent drainage work landscape maintenance shows up on the following tornado day. Water needs to move where it belongs, not pond near the foundation or develop muddy ruts along footpaths.
Third, plant selection. Our warmth index and humidity press plants hard. The standouts for structure and dependability consist of hollies, distylium, dwarf yaupon, and tough hydrangeas like 'Limelight' that can deal with sunlight if irrigated correctly. Crepe myrtles do well, though they need space to stay clear of topping. For groundcovers, take a look at mondo lawn, liriope, and ajuga in partial color. Lawn choices are a litmus test for a landscaping company's regional experience. In Charlotte, warm-season turfs like Bermuda and zoysia prosper in full sunlight and warmth. High fescue stays popular for color tolerance and color with spring and autumn, however needs overseeding each autumn and mindful watering to make it through July. If a landscaping company overlooks these trade-offs, maintain interviewing.

Price per square foot can be misleading. A paver patio area could vary widely depending upon base prep, gain access to, edge restriction, and option of material. A basic 300-square-foot patio area in Charlotte may start in the low four numbers for budget pavers and simple gain access to, but a costs rock, complicated pattern, or limited backyard gain access to that needs hand-carrying will certainly push the number higher. Excellent estimators in this market break out line things and suggest whether rates is allowance-based, dealt with, or based on site conditions.
When a proposal looks a lot less than others, check the base. Hardscapes in clay dirt need a stable base and compaction to prevent heaving. If the professional is skimping on excavation deepness or aggregate, you will certainly spend for fixings later. The exact same logic puts on lawn setup. Turf costs fluctuate, yet the huge variable is prep. Newly laid turf over compacted clay with marginal grading will look fine for a month, after that struggle. Proper dirt prep adds expense yet conserves watering and reseeding over the next couple of seasons.
Maintenance proposals deserve examination too. Weekly mowing might be estimated inexpensively, yet if it doesn't include bed bordering, weed administration, and seasonal pruning, you will either live with a neglected look or pay piecemeal. Ask for a 12-month maintenance strategy with clear seasonal tasks: spring bed preparation, pre-emergent in beds and turf, summer season pruning routines for specific bushes, fall aeration and overseeding for fescue, wintertime lowerings and compost refresh.
Charlotte's landscape rhythm works on a foreseeable cycle, yet timing is whatever. Aeration and overseeding of high fescue should strike a home window in late September through October when dirt is warm yet nights cool. Warm-season turfs like Bermuda get scalp and pre-emergent treatment previously in springtime. Bush trimming relies on blossom time. Cut azaleas and camellias right after they grow, not in late summer season when they set buds for next year. Crepe myrtles requirement selective pruning, not covering, to prevent weak development and knuckles that invite disease.
Irrigation modifications frequently different typical landscapers from the most Mecklenburg County landscapers effective. July and August require much deeper, less frequent watering to train roots and control fungus. A competent landscape contractor Charlotte homeowners trust will change zones and sequences seasonally, confirm consistent coverage, and check for overspray onto hardscapes that wastes water and stains. Where house owners have actually sloped backyards, we often program cycle-and-soak timetables to reduce runoff.
Mulch is one more Charlotte certain. Shredded wood prevails, but in pine-heavy neighborhoods, a pine straw leading layer mixes far better visually and remains oxygenated. Mulch depth needs to be two to three inches, and it should be drawn back from trunks and stems. Two times every year, I see beds where mulch volcanoes choke trees. A good landscaping service trains staffs to feather mulch, not load it.
Charlotte homes vary from block traditionals to contemporary builds with steep drives and tight side lawns. The most effective layouts recognize the design and fix issues like testing, drain, and outside living. For privacy along residential or commercial property lines, I prefer a mixed hedge rather than a monoculture. Mix columnar hollies, anise, and tea olive so one pest can't take the whole display. For warm front backyards, ornamental grasses like miscanthus or muhly include activity without needing continuous pruning. On the color side, layers of brushes, hellebores, and hostas under canopy oaks give four-season structure.
Common missteps consist of installing parched plants without irrigation or selecting sun-loving bushes for the north side of the house. One more chronic mistake is putting trees as well close to the foundation. Maintain little decorative trees at the very least 8 to 10 feet away, bigger cover trees much further. For patios, choose colors that complement red and tan block widespread in Charlotte. Cool grey pavers can look plain against cozy block, so we usually present a blended paver with enthusiast and charcoal flecks or add a soldier training course in a warmer tone.
Lighting adds usable hours in spring and loss. A thoughtful lighting plan highlights form, not wattage. We uplight specimen trees, downlight from eaves for soft clean on outdoor patios, and keep path lights spaced vast to avoid a path appearance. Low-voltage LED systems with stainless or heavy-duty brass fixtures stand up in humidity and thunderstorms.
When you tighten your choices, placed propositions side-by-side and focus on three things: scope quality, materials, and oversight. A comprehensive range listings plant sizes by container or caliper, not simply varieties. It defines base deepness for hardscapes and consists of compaction criteria. It specifies irrigation head kinds and controller design. When one proposal claims "set up hedges" and one more listings 5 3-gallon distylium, 6 5-gallon hollies, and the precise compost quantity, you recognize which one sets far better expectations.
Materials matter in Charlotte's warm and sun. Inquire about grass varieties by name. For Bermuda, preferred selections consist of Tifway 419 or newer cultivars that handle color somewhat much better, though Bermuda still wants full sunlight. For zoysia, cultivars like Zenith or Geo have various structure and development habits. If you choose tall fescue, seek a mix with disease-resistant selections and request for seed tags. Mulch type should be specified. For hardscapes, confirm paver brand and collection, polymeric sand kind, and whether they consist of a breathable sealant.

Be cautious if a company pushes landscape fabric under compost as a magic bullet for weeds. In Charlotte's clay, textile usually catches dampness, causes anaerobic problems, and doesn't stop windblown seeds from rooting in the compost on top. Another warning is a one-size-fits-all watering layout that sprays big grass areas throughout blended sunlight and shade. You will either overwater the sun or drown the color. Zoning that fits exposure and plant needs is the mark of a thoughtful installer.
Watch the calendar. If a landscaper proposes major plant installment in the height of summer without a watering strategy and guarantee problems, press time out. Springtime and fall are much more flexible for growing here. Summer season installations can work, however they require rigorous irrigation and mulch protection.
Even the most effective layout fails without treatment. A solid upkeep program in Charlotte consists of once a week or once every two weeks check outs during the growing season, with trimming elevations adjusted for grass type. Bermuda and zoysia want much shorter cuts, while fescue should remain greater, specifically in warmth, to color roots and reduce anxiety. Bordering maintains lines clean however must avoid scalping along driveways where irrigation insurance coverage is light.
Pruning is a lot more nuanced than it looks. Numerous structure bushes react best to discerning hand trimming rather than shearing. Shears create an environment-friendly covering and woody interior that restricts airflow, which motivates disease in our moisture. If your landscaping service makes use of power shears for every little thing, ask just how they manage careful cuts on hollies, abelia, and hydrangeas that bloom on new wood versus old timber. Good staffs track bloom times and adjust.
Fertilization and weed control vary by grass. Warm-season yards require feedings in late spring and summer, then a stagnation as they come close to inactivity. Fescue appreciates a fall-heavy approach and lighter summer inputs to decrease fungus stress. Pre-emergents in early spring and fall help, but just when paired with proper mowing elevations and watering. A landscape contractor who handles both installation and upkeep will certainly have a schedule customized to Charlotte, not a generic timetable from another zone.

Most buildings gain from 3 targeted financial investments that do not call for a full overhaul. Initially, fix drainage any place water collects near your house or along high-use courses. A couple of well-placed containers or an increased bed can change a soggy edge into a useful area. Second, pick a grass method lined up with sunlight direct exposure. If more than half of your yard stays in color, fescue with annual overseeding may beat a consistent fight to keep Bermuda active. If you have open sun, Bermuda or zoysia will decrease summer season irrigation and stay harder under foot traffic. Third, upgrade foundation beds with long lasting, region-appropriate hedges and a two-tier mulch strategy that keeps roots cool. These three actions usually provide an instant increase in visual allure and lasting decreases in maintenance calls.

A professional landscaping service Charlotte house owners trust fund will offer a created agreement with extent, routine, payment landmarks, and service warranty terms. Plant guarantees often run one year if the contractor mounts and the property owner preserves watering according to guidelines. Hardscape service warranties vary, but you need to see at least a year on workmanship. Check out exclusions carefully. If you manage irrigation or alter qualities after installment, you might void protection. Respectable landscapers record pre-existing conditions and take pictures before and after to avoid disputes.
It's fair to ask for a strike listing walk-through prior to final payment. Bring plans or the proposition to validate amounts and placements. Examine watering protection utilizing catch cups or a quick aesthetic test to make sure all zones run and no heads are hidden or spraying fences. Stroll the hardscape barefoot to feel for rocking pavers. Check lights at sunset to ensure also protection and correct component aim.
Not every task belongs with a maintenance-first landscaping company. If your job involves considerable grading, a preserving wall over 4 feet, water drainage linkups, or structures like pergolas and exterior kitchen areas, employ a landscape contractor with design abilities and permitting experience. In older Charlotte communities with mature trees, big roots near prepared hardscapes demand specialized techniques and occasionally arborist examination. Contractors utilized to these restrictions will protect origin zones, make use of air spades where essential, and adjust styles to protect tree health.
For irrigation, a licensed installer that comprehends Charlotte Water's heartburn requirements will certainly save headaches. If you are adding low-voltage lighting, search for professionals that size transformers appropriately, balance loads on runs, and make use of leak-proof connectors that endure our hefty rains.

The 3/4/5 method is a layout technique used to create square corners.
Measuring 3 units on one side, 4 on the other, and 5 diagonally confirms a right angle.
It is based on the Pythagorean theorem.
